The Near South Side has gone from a forgotten corner of downtown Chicago to one of the hottest neighborhoods for young professionals looking to enjoy a luxury condominium at an affordable price.

One of the newest developments on the Near South Side is located at 2315 S Wabash. This luxurious townhome development is a great choice for buyers looking to enjoy some extra room in a central location. There is currently just one unit on the market in this 62-unit development.

This two-bedroom and two-bath townhome offers a total of 1,740 square feet of living space. Residents enjoy assessments far below those seen in similar developments, at just $168 per month. This unit was originally priced at $399,900, but is now offered at $439,900.

Residents of this luxurious townhome development enjoy a number of amenities standard in each unit. Each townhome comes with a three-story layout, and feature details such as an office, deck, and attached garage with space for two cars. The gourmet kitchen comes with granite countertops, a stainless steel appliance package by Whirlpool, and a separate dining room. The unit features hardwood floors in the main living areas, and plush carpeting in each bedroom.

This development is cat friendly, so bring along your furry friend. Central air and heat come standard with each unit, ensuring maximum comfort throughout the year.

Residents of 2315 S Wabash enjoy an excellent lifestyle in the heart of one of the most vibrant new neighborhoods in the city. Cermak Road is just a block north, offering a number of restaurants for every taste. Nightlife in the neighborhood centers around the Velvet Lounge, with many other bars and clubs around the Near South Side and South Loop. Shoppers can find many stores offering everything from art to antiques along Michigan Avenue.

Commuting from the Near South Side is a convenient option for those working downtown. This neighborhood has excellent connections to the downtown Chicago business district via buses running along State and Michigan. Expressways are just a few blocks away for those looking to go further afield.

This development is one of several that have changed the face of the Near South Side. The real estate market in the area has been fairly active in recent months, and was one of just a few to see an increase in sales during the first quarter.

According to data from the Chicago Association of Realtors, a total of 214 condos and lofts were sold on the Near South Side during the first quarter, up from 189 units sold during the same period last year.

However, it may have been the deals for condominiums that brought buyers back to the Near South Side. The average sales price during the quarter fell by 1 percent from the same period, one of the first times that prices have fallen year over year since the beginning of the boom in the neighborhood. Buyers may not see prices move much lower however, as the average turnover time fell 58 days to 100 days.
